Output 8f95a64b2f376e2d5848a7ee16982284dcc95f074ba69022d1f0f67ffd7e28e4:0

value
22088702
script pubkey
OP_0 OP_PUSHBYTES_20 df569dc8244da7738bc2a4c5c5eadb034d3e5403
address
bc1qmatfmjpyfknh8z7z5nzut6kmqdxnu4qrc5cg8n
transaction
8f95a64b2f376e2d5848a7ee16982284dcc95f074ba69022d1f0f67ffd7e28e4
spent
true